Jupiter According to Jyotish Acharya Devraj Ji

In the celestial hierarchy of Vedic astrology, Jupiter, known as 'Guru' or 'Brihaspati', stands out as the most auspicious and benevolent planet, casting a profound influence on the spiritual and material realms of life. Jyotish Acharya Devraj Ji, celebrated as the greatest Vedic astrologer of all time, reveres Jupiter as the embodiment of wisdom, prosperity, and expansion. Jupiter's role in the cosmic schema is that of a teacher and a protector, an indicator of fortune and higher learning. Under Devraj Ji's tutelage, one learns that Jupiter's placement in a horoscope signifies the potential for moral and philosophical growth, the capacity for abundance, and the inclination towards generosity and faith.

A strong Jupiter in the chart is indicative of a magnanimous personality, one who is often looked upon as a guide or mentor. It confers ethical principles, optimism, and a sense of justice. It also bestows the grace of spiritual insight and the ability to grasp profound truths. Jupiter's benefic powers enhance one's status in life, often leading to recognition in academic or spiritual fields. It is also associated with the potential for financial prosperity and material success, as well as with marital bliss, particularly its position concerning Venus.

Conversely, an afflicted or weak Jupiter may manifest as a lack of direction or faith, overindulgence, or misplaced optimism. It can lead to a tendency towards dogmatism or excessive conservatism. Devraj Ji emphasizes the importance of Jupiter in achieving balance and wisdom and recommends various remedial measures to strengthen its positive influence, such as the observance of fasts on Thursdays, the practice of charity, and the recitation of Jupiter's mantras.

Nature, Feature and Characteristics of Jupiter in Astrology

Astrologically, Jupiter is the largest planet in the solar system and is often referred to as the 'great benefic', bringing good fortune and expansion wherever it goes. It rules over the signs of Sagittarius and Pisces, symbolizing the archetypal teacher and philosopher. Jupiter's nature is expansive and generous, and its primary characteristics include wisdom, spirituality, optimism, and growth. In a natal chart, Jupiter's influence extends to education, spirituality, wealth, and law. It encourages broad-mindedness, moral integrity, and a quest for meaning. Jupiter is also associated with long-distance travel, higher education, and the dissemination of knowledge.

Astronomical Attributes of Jupiter

Jupiter's average distance from Earth varies due to both planets' elliptical orbits, but it ranges approximately from 588 million kilometers (365 million miles) to 968 million kilometers (601 million miles). From the Sun, Jupiter is about 778 million kilometers (484 million miles) away. The planet is known for its strikingly colorful appearance, with bands of white, red, tan, and brown stripes, created by the planet's turbulent atmosphere with the iconic Great Red Spot being a massive storm. Jupiter's temperatures are quite low, with cloud-top temperatures near -145°C (-234°F), and it possesses no solid surface as it is a gas giant composed mainly of hydrogen and helium.

Facts about Jupiter

Jupiter is renowned for several fascinating facts beyond its astrological significance. It has a strong magnetic field, nearly 20 times stronger than Earth's, and it radiates more heat than it receives from the Sun. Jupiter has a fast rotation period, completing one spin in just under 10 hours, which causes the planet to have a noticeable oblate shape. It is encircled by a large number of moons, with the four largest known as the Galilean moons: Io, Europa, Ganymede, and Callisto. Jupiter's influence extends even to the other planets, as its massive gravity helps protect the inner solar system from potential comet impacts.
